• VLMI - форум по обмену информацией. На форуме можете найти способы заработка, разнообразную информацию по интернет-безопасности, обмен знаниями, курсы/сливы.

    После регистрации будут доступны основные разделы.

    Контент форума создают пользователи, администрация за действия пользователей не несёт ответственности, отказ от ответственности. Так же перед использованием форума необходимо ознакомиться с правилами ресурса. Продолжая использовать ресурс вы соглашаетесь с правилами.
  • Подпишись на наш канал в Telegram для информации о актуальных зеркалах форума: https://t.me/vlmiclub

Склейщик логина с паролями на python

JRD

Местный
Сообщения
38
Реакции
65
0 руб.
Telegram
о май гад, как же нубокодеру сложно это было самому написать.
В общем вот. Представляю вам первую часть, задуманного мною, проекта по таргетированному брутфорсу:

В чем суть?
Мы вводим нам ранее известный логин от аккаунта цели, а скрипт склеивает его со словарем, который мы уже закинули к скрипту под названием pass.txt

Код:
start = 1
while start == 1 :           #Вступительная часть
    target = str( input ("Введите логин цели. Используйте ее номер или почту: ") )
    raz = str( input ("Введите разделитель( : , ; ) ") ) # бывает у других чекеров разные разделители
    print("Вы хотите взломать " + target)
    print("Ваш разделитель это - "+raz) # у моего вот будет ":"
    print("Вы ввели тот логин?")  # проверка на опечатку
    print("Если вы ошиблись - введите 1 ") #хотел это организовать буквами Y и N
    print("Если вы ввели все верно - введите 0 ")       # но чет не вышло, нужно подумать еще
    print("                                        ")   # ну или просто спросить у ботхаба <3
    start = int(input ("Ожидание... ") )
    if start == 0 :
        print("Вы выбрали цель")
        break
# объявим пару переменных
result=open("result.txt", "w") #вот этот необязателен, он создается сам 
result_text = str(target+raz)       
pass_w =  open("pass.txt") #вот этот файл должен быть
for password in pass_w: #Тут мы по строкам(line) собираем пароли и вставляем их
    result.write(result_text+password)
result.close() #Закрываем файлы
pass_w.close()
print ("..........Склейка паролей с логином произошла успешно,")
#Ура, я это 40 минут делал, даже больше(Смотрел на фоне ходячих)
Вот вроде бы простой код, но он один из первый,
Вызвал у меня довольно много проблем,
Ну что же, набиваем руку

На сегодня с меня хватит, позже планирую сюда добавить цветной текст и объединить с
вк чекером
если кому нужен будет сам файл , то
вот
[automerge]1541612406[/automerge]
PS попытался сделать склейщик для каждого логина все пароли, но чет не выходит
Код:
raz = str( input("введите разделитель (; , :)  ")    )

result=open("result.txt", "w") #вот этот необязателен, он создатся сам         
pass_w =  open("pass.txt") #вот этот файл должен быть
log_w = open("log.txt") #открываем файл с логинами
for logins in log_w: # тут идея была такова: к каждому логину идет скрипт подбора паролей
    result_text = str(logins+raz) # вот тот, который ниже
    for password in pass_w: #Тут мы по строкам(line) собираем пароли и вставляем их
        result.write(result_text+password)
result.close() #Закрываем файлы
pass_w.close()
log_w.close()
print ("..........Склейка паролей с логином произошла успешно,")
 
Последнее редактирование:

BotHub

Разработчик ботов

BotHub

Разработчик ботов
Резидент
Сообщения
285
Реакции
420
0 руб.
Telegram
Нужно склеить 2 листа, один с логинами другой с паролями?
 

BotHub

Разработчик ботов

BotHub

Разработчик ботов
Резидент
Сообщения
285
Реакции
420
0 руб.
Telegram
ну вот написал, как вариант))

Код:
login = 'login.txt'
password = 'password.txt'
separator = ':'
_list = 'result.txt'

def rfile(path):
  result = []
  with open(path, 'r', encoding='utf8') as file:
    for list in file.readlines():
      result.append(list.strip())

  return result

def wfile(login, password, separator, path):
  with open(path, 'a', encoding='utf8') as file:
    file.write('{login}{separator}{password}\n'.format(login=login, password=password, separator=separator))

def main():
  for key, value in dict(zip(rfile(login), rfile(password))).items():
    wfile(key, value, separator, _list)
 
if __name__ == '__main__':
  main()
 
  • Мне нравится
Реакции: JRD
Сверху Снизу